'S Hertogenmolens Hotel delivers a charming blend of history, comfort and convenience, making it a highly recommended choice for visitors to Aarschot and the surrounding regions. The hotel is housed in a beautifully renovated historic watermill, set along the Demer River, offering picturesque views and a tranquil atmosphere while remaining close to the town center, train station and local attractions. This ideal location, along with easy parking and the availability of bicycle storage, makes it an excellent base for exploring the area or taking train trips to larger cities like Leuven and Brussels.

Kasteel van Nieuwland is a premier destination for those seeking a tranquil escape amidst nature, offering a serene setting on the banks of the Demer. The castle's location, enveloped by idyllic countryside and a charming park, provides guests with ample opportunities for walking and cycling while enjoying a peaceful environment conveniently close to major highways.

Hotel Villa Monte emerges as a favored choice for travelers due to its strategic and picturesque location in the heart of Heist-op-den-Berg. Guests relish its proximity to shopping districts, dining venues, and public transportation, all contributing to a seamless and convenient travel experience. The hotel not only offers charming vistas and good parking options but also invites guests to immerse themselves in the vibrant local scene, with a lively market right outside on Sundays.
